Traditional Interview Scheduling Process

The traditional interview scheduling process is often fraught with challenges, making it a cumbersome endeavor. Typically, HR or recruiters initiate the process by identifying potential interview times based on the availability of hiring managers. They then reach out to candidates, usually via email or phone, to propose these times. However, candidates may respond with conflicting availability, leading to a back-and-forth exchange to find a suitable time.

This manual coordination is time-consuming and prone to errors, such as overlooking time zone differences or accidentally double-booking slots. Additionally, last-minute cancellations or changes by either party further complicate matters, necessitating a restart of the entire process.

Key challenges of traditional interview scheduling include:

  1. Conflicting Schedules: Aligning the availability of candidates and interviewers often leads to delays and rescheduling, disrupting the recruitment timeline.
  2. Miscommunication: Errors in understanding time zones, dates, or availability can result in missed interviews or double bookings, reflecting poorly on the company's organizational skills.
  3. No-shows: Instances where candidates or interviewers fail to attend scheduled interviews can cause significant delays and frustration, necessitating additional rounds of scheduling.
  4. Inefficient Process Management: Relying on manual coordination makes the process time-consuming and prone to human error.
  5. Increased Administrative Burden: HR professionals may spend excessive time managing interview schedules, diverting resources from other critical recruitment activities.
  6. Lack of Flexibility: Traditional methods may not accommodate last-minute changes or emergencies, further complicating the scheduling process.

These challenges not only lead to frustration but also impact the recruitment process and candidate experience. In today's dynamic and candidate-driven job market, inefficient scheduling can prolong hiring cycles, increase costs, and tarnish an employer's brand. As such, traditional scheduling methods are no longer adequate, necessitating a shift towards more efficient and streamlined approaches.

Automation Interview Scheduling

When it comes to automating the interview scheduling process, businesses have two primary options: using a workflow automation platform like Intervue, or opting for dedicated interview scheduling software such as Calendly, GoodTime, or Paradox. Each of these approaches offers distinct advantages and suits different organizational needs. Workflow automation platforms are versatile and can integrate various tools to create a comprehensive scheduling system, while dedicated scheduling software focuses specifically on the nuances of interview scheduling with user-friendly features.

Using Workflow Automation Platforms like Intervue

Pros:

Versatility: Platforms like Intervue or Zapier offer flexibility to integrate various applications, allowing HR teams to create a custom workflow that fits their specific needs.
Scalability: These platforms can handle a range of tasks beyond scheduling, such as sending automatic emails, updating databases, and more, making them scalable as the company grows.
Customization: Users have the freedom to build workflows that match their exact process requirements, offering a high degree of customization.

Cons:

Complexity in Setup: Setting up these workflows can be complex, especially for those without technical expertise, as it requires understanding how different applications interact.
Dependence on Multiple Tools: The efficiency of these platforms depends on the seamless integration of different tools, which can be a challenge if one of the tools fails or updates its API.
Costs Can Add Up: While individually inexpensive, using multiple tools in tandem can increase overall costs.

Using Dedicated Interview Scheduling Software like Calendly, GoodTime, or Paradox

Pros:

Ease of Use: These tools are specifically designed for scheduling and are usually more user-friendly with a shorter learning curve.
Streamlined Functionality: They offer features like automatic time zone detection, calendar sync, and rescheduling options, which are tailored for scheduling purposes.
Reliability: Being dedicated to scheduling, these tools are often more reliable in handling common scheduling challenges.

Cons:

Limited Scope: Such tools are primarily focused on scheduling and may lack broader workflow integration capabilities.
Less Flexibility: There’s often less room for customization compared to a platform like Intervue or Zapier.
Potential for Isolation from Other HR Processes: These tools might not integrate as seamlessly with other HR systems, potentially creating information silos.

The choice between using a workflow automation platform like Intervue and a dedicated interview scheduling software like Calendly, GoodTime, or Paradox depends on the specific needs of the HR team. If the requirement is for a highly customizable system that integrates deeply with other HR processes, Intervue might be more suitable. However, for those looking for a straightforward, reliable scheduling solution with less setup complexity, dedicated scheduling software could be the better choice. The decision should align with the company's overall HR strategy, technical capabilities, and the desired candidate experience.

Best Third Party Interview Scheduling Apps

Alternatively, organizations can utilize third-party interview scheduling apps that automate the process, offering convenience and efficiency. In 2023, several top interview scheduling software options stand out, each with its own set of unique features and capabilities tailored to diverse business requirements. Here's a comprehensive comparison of five such software solutions, highlighting their key selling points and distinguishing features:

VidCruiter

  • Key Features: Robust video interviewing capabilities, including pre-recorded and live interviews. Browser-based with support for eight languages and extensive job seeker support.
  • Additional Features: Configurable workflows, integration with major calendars, and Single Sign-On (SSO) authentication.
  • Considerations: Lacks a free trial, not the most cost-effective option, and implementation can be time-consuming due to customization.

Paradox

  • Key Features: Utilizes AI assistant Olivia for scheduling, available in numerous languages. Efficient implementation with real-time manual override options.
  • Additional Features: Unlimited interview scheduling, automated rescheduling, and efficient customer service via phone.
  • Considerations: Slow custom workflow execution, opaque pricing, limited analytics, and AI assistant limitations.

GoodTime

  • Key Features: Offers SMS, WhatsApp, and email scheduling, with a focus on scalability. Mobile-optimized platform with a Chrome extension.
  • Additional Features: Customizable workflow automation, pre-built screening questionnaires, and multiple integration options.
  • Considerations: No free plan or trial, solely focuses on scheduling, lengthy implementation for complex workflows, occasional syncing issues.

HireVue

  • Key Features: Supports candidate-driven availability selection and offers extensive customer support. Customizable packages for enterprise needs.
  • Additional Features: Solutions for video interviewing, assessments, conversational AI, and text recruiting.
  • Considerations: No WhatsApp support, no free plan, caters to larger organizations, and limited integration options.

Calendly

  • Key Features: Simplifies interview scheduling through self-service, integrates seamlessly with popular calendar and email tools.
  • Additional Features: User-friendly interface, reduction in back-and-forth emails, and customizable availability rules.
  • Considerations: Limited customization beyond branding, less functional mobile version, and restrictions on the free plan.

Each of these software options offers unique benefits, catering to various organizational sizes and requirements. It's crucial to assess these factors carefully when selecting the most suitable interview scheduling software for your organization's needs.
